What's the rule for tumbling larger stones? I've got some good solid amethyst chunks, 3-5", that are too nice to smash up. How many can I safely put in a 12 pound tumbler, mixed with a regular load of ~ 1" amethyst for filler? Do I need to worry about the big ones bashing everything else? Any point grinding down the big boyz edges first on a diamond wheel to speed things up?

Post by docone31 on Oct 13, 2003 7:51:01 GMT -5
I routinely put larger stones in with my small stones. I do not use too many they do not polish well that way. Sometimes I have to run the larger stones twice in the coarse grit. The smaller stones do not seem to shatter, but I do load larger with the larger stones. I run the bbl taller than usual. Grinding down the corners and fractures will control the shape better however. Strange you should ask, I am in the middle of that right now. I have my 12lb Model B loaded with many fist sized rocks and a few smaller ones. I have done 10 days at 40-60 grit. I had to recharge at 3 days...then I finished the first phase...boy did I loose a lot of mass.....that tumbler was 85% full when I started...now 50% at best. They smoother out well and now we are doing the 220 grit phase...I will keep you guys up on it.

I cheated on my fist shaped rocks...I gave them some shape with a grinder then threw them into coarse for 2 days then, thre them quickly to 220 and then prepolish stage...then polish....Patience is something I still harp about with lol
